Q2 2024 earnings summary

8 Jul, 2026

Executive summary

  • Q2 2024 revenue reached $13.2 million, a sequential increase but down 23.3% year-over-year due to the loss of a major media customer and European market softness.

  • OSS segment orders outpaced revenue for the second consecutive quarter, indicating future growth momentum, driven by defense and commercial aerospace markets.

  • Customer-funded development revenue rose to $1.4 million in Q2 2024 from $365,000 in Q1 2024, supporting future multiyear contracts.

  • Strategic investments in product development, program management, and sales leadership to support growth in defense and commercial markets.

  • The company is shifting focus to AI Transportables and military/defense sectors, with increased investment in marketing and sales.

Financial highlights

  • Q2 2024 consolidated revenue: $13.2 million, down from $17.2 million year-over-year, but exceeding guidance of $13 million.

  • Q2 2024 gross margin was 25.2%, down from 27.9% in Q2 2023, due to under-absorption of production capacity and higher inventory reserves.

  • GAAP net loss for Q2 2024 was $2.3 million ($0.11/share) vs. $2.4 million ($0.12/share) prior year; non-GAAP net loss was $1.8 million ($0.09/share) vs. $84,000 ($0.00/share) prior year.

  • Adjusted EBITDA loss was $1.3 million, compared to positive $520,000 in Q2 2023.

  • Cash and short-term investments at June 30, 2024: $11.8 million; working capital: $32.6 million.

Outlook and guidance

  • Q3 2024 consolidated revenue expected at $13.3 million, with OSS segment revenue of $6.3 million (15% year-over-year growth).

  • Management anticipates continued sequential growth, with some orders pushed to Q4 due to timing.

  • Expects softness in European markets to persist through 2024, with recovery in 2025.
